FlowPlayer 是一个用Flash开发的在Web上的网页flash播放器代码,你可以很容易地将它集成在任何的网页上使用用。FlowPlayer 分享了良好的用户体验,支持预加载、长时间播放,播放列表,全屏播放模式等,还能支持HTTP以及流媒体传输。聽
FlowPlayer功能特色:
Flowplayer是一款开源软件,在该页面你同时可以下载到源代码。所以FlowPlayer 也是一个flash播放器源码软件,你可以下载使用。它分享了一个简单的方法,在网站中嵌入视频播放器。这样可不同于普通的FLV播放器,这其中有大量的功能和非常灵活和强大的配置选项。
支持播放flv、swf等流媒体以及图片文件,能够非常流畅的播放视频文件,并支持自定义配置和扩展
FlowPlayer使用方法:
1、加载flowplayer.js
在要播放视频的页面的head之间加入flowplayer.js。
2、XHTML
在需要加入播放器的地方加入如下一段代码:
将a标签的href属性指向要播放的视频地址,然后设置样式,宽度和高度,以及设置display:block,当然关键的是还要给a标签指定一个id,以便于JS调用。
3、Javascript
在页面底部计入javascript脚本调用播放器:
聽
使用flowplayer()函数调用播放器,第一个参数是播放器的id,第二个参数是播放器的路径,它是一个flash文件,一定要保证播放器的路径正确。
如果不是使用a标签调用视频文件,而是使用DIV来调用,则代码如下:
flowplayer( 聽 聽聽
聽 "player2", 聽 聽聽
聽 "flowplayer-3.2.7.swf",{
聽 聽 聽clip: {
聽 聽 聽 聽url: "flowplayer.flv",
聽 聽 聽 聽autoPlay: false,聽
聽 聽 聽 聽autoBuffering: true
聽 聽 聽 聽}
聽 聽 聽 }聽
);聽
flowplayer()函数的第三个参数是可以进行多项设置的,其实就是高级设置。clip方法里的url:表示视频文件的真实地 址,autoPlay:表示是否自动播放,默认是true,autoBuffering:表示是否自动缓冲,即当视频文件设置为不自动播放时,播放器仍然 预先下载视频文件内容。
下载仅供下载体验和测试学习,不得商用和正当使用。
下载体验
